Day 3 – Arusha National Park Safari

Today you will enjoy your first game drive in Arusha National Park, a scenic park located at the foot of Mount Meru.

Arusha National Park is known for its beautiful landscapes including lush forests, volcanic craters, lakes, and waterfalls. The park is also famous for its birdlife and the rare black-and-white Colobus monkey.

During your safari you may see giraffes, zebras, buffalo, warthogs, and numerous bird species, making it a wonderful introduction to Tanzania’s wildlife.

Day 5 – Tarangire National Park

After breakfast you travel to Tarangire National Park, one of Tanzania’s most beautiful wildlife parks.

Tarangire is famous for its large elephant populations, ancient baobab trees, and the wildlife that gathers along the Tarangire River, especially during the dry season.

During your game drive you may encounter elephants, lions, giraffes, zebras, wildebeest, and numerous antelope species.

Day 7 – Full Day Serengeti Safari

Enjoy a full day exploring the incredible wildlife of the Serengeti ecosystem.

The Serengeti is home to the legendary Great Migration, where millions of wildebeest and zebras move across the plains in search of fresh grass. It also supports one of the highest concentrations of predators in Africa, including lions, cheetahs, leopards, and hyenas.

Day 9 – Ngorongoro Crater Safari

Today you visit the famous Ngorongoro Crater, one of Africa’s most extraordinary natural wonders.

Formed nearly two million years ago, the crater now hosts one of the highest densities of wildlife in Africa. During your game drive on the crater floor you may see lions, elephants, buffalo, zebras, hippos, flamingos, and the rare black rhino.

Frequently Asked Questions

This Tanzania safari and Zanzibar holiday can be enjoyed year-round.
June – October: Best wildlife viewing during the dry season
January – March: Excellent time for the Great Migration calving season
November – December: Beautiful green landscapes and fewer tourists
Serengeti and Ngorongoro offer excellent wildlife viewing throughout the year.
